>>12573678
Yeah do something like this
dough
>500g flour
>7g instant yeast sachet
>~300ml water
>5g=teaspoon salt
>mix then knead for like 10 minutes
>put in bowl damp cloth on top and let it sit for 2 hours on counter
sauce
>skin tomato by making an x mark with a knife then 30 sec in boiling water until skin peel
>take off skin and core
>crush tomato with hand and put in pot cook until thicken
You can easily improve the sauce by adding herbs and fish sauce and tomato paste to thicken or just buy some basic tomato sauce
assemble
>divide dough in 3 balls
>form pizza
>put tomato sauce on
>put cheese on
>oven
done.
